HOW THEY RATED
FREDDIE STEWARD 6
Spent most of the game fielding high balls, which was symbolic of the lack of ideas in attack.
JACK NOWELL 5
Came off his wing looking for work but did not have the speed of tearaway Pumas.
MANU TUILAGI 6
Had the crowd on their feet with trademark tackle but was given little space in attack.
OWEN FARRELL 5
Misplaced pass gifted a breakaway try and struggled to click in new-look midfield.
JOE COKANASIGA 7
Carried with intent, scoring the opening try, but often lacked support.
MARCUS SMITH 5
Rigid structure in attack allowed no chances for his trademark moments of magic.
BEN YOUNGS 5
Passing was hit-and-miss in the first half. His replacement Van Poortvliet offered more tempo.
ELLIS GENGE 7 Defused the Pumas’ scrum to milk penalties and carried with his usual menace.
LUKE COWAN-DICKIE 6
Conceded a poor penalty to gift points as England missed Jamie George.
KYLE SINCKLER 8
Built up some early momentum at the scrum but gave away two penalties in the second half.
ALEX COLES 5
Clocked up solid numbers in attack but his debut was littered with avoidable errors.
JONNY HILL 5
Ran the lineout but made a couple of handling errors as he tried to match Pumas niggle.
MARO ITOJE 6
A world-class lock but did not have his usual impact after switching to back row.
TOM CURRY 7
Won a trademark turnover on the stroke of half-time and was the leading tackler.
BILLY VUNIPOLA 5
Weathered some big shots and offloaded well but lost the ball four times in contact.
